Understanding Error Code 1100 Generac Generator
Error code 1100 on a Generac generator indicates an issue with the unit’s temperature. This code often appears when the generator detects that the coolant temperature is either too high or too low. Understanding this error helps you troubleshoot effectively and maintain optimal performance.
Common Causes of Error Code 1100
- Low Coolant Levels: Check the coolant reservoir. Insufficient coolant can cause overheating and trigger error code 1100.
- Faulty Temperature Sensor: A malfunctioning sensor may send incorrect temperature readings, prompting the generator to shut down.
- Blocked Airflow: Ensure that air vents are clear of debris and obstructions. Poor airflow can lead to overheating.
- Overloaded Generator: Running the generator beyond its capacity can raise internal temperatures and trigger the error.
Troubleshooting Steps
- Check Coolant Levels: Open the coolant reservoir and inspect it. Refill it with the recommended coolant if levels are low.
- Examine Temperature Sensor: Locate the temperature sensor. Clean or replace it if it appears damaged or corroded.
- Clear Airflow Pathways: Remove any blockages from vents. Ensure that surrounding areas allow for proper air circulation.
- Monitor Generator Load: Check the load connected to the generator. Reduce the load if necessary to prevent overheating.
